Structural Vacuum & Triple Low-E Glazing

Global markets are shifting toward double-chamber Low-E coated insulating glass units (IGUs) and Vacuum Insulating Glass (VIG). In Nagoya, where solar heat gain in July/August is severe, argon gas-filled 6mm+12A+6mm double-silver Low-E glass reduces total solar energy transmittance (SHGC) to below 0.30 while maintaining 70% visible light transmission.

Thermally Broken Aluminum & Steel Sub-Cores

Non-thermal break metals cause severe interior condensation during Chubu winters. DERCHI structural glass doors utilize multi-chamber polyamide (PA66 GF25) thermal barriers integrated within high-grade 6063-T5 aluminum alloys, eliminating cold bridging and preventing moisture damage to interior floor surfaces.

Laminated Safety & Anti-Intrusion Standards

In accordance with Japanese security preferences and storm safety standards, glass units feature SentryGlas® (SGP) or high-impact PVB interlayers. Even under violent typhoon-borne debris impacts or forced entry attempts, the glass sheet remains bonded without shattering into interior spaces.

Seismic Integrity & Hurricane-Grade Envelope Engineering

Japan is subject to frequent seismic activity and seasonal typhoon surges. Standard glass entry doors without structural flexible sub-frames are prone to glass fracture or jam during structural shifting.

DERCHI solves this critical engineering challenge through a Floating Frame Anchoring System. By placing dynamic EPDM expansion gaskets between the structural aluminum jamb and the masonry wall opening, seismic shear stress is absorbed before transferring to the glass panel.

How do DERCHI glass entry doors comply with Japanese Building Standard Law (BSL) in Aichi Prefecture?

Our engineering team designs custom door schedules tailored to Japanese structural standards. We utilize tempered glass compliant with JIS R 3206 and laminated safety glass meeting JIS R 3205 requirements. Wind pressure resistance is factory-tested to exceed JIS A 4702 Grade S-5 and S-6 requirements, suitable for high-rise developments in Nagoya's urban core and wind-exposed coastal zones near Ise Bay.

What is the standard lead time and container logistics route from the factory to Nagoya Port?

Production typically takes 25 to 35 business days following CAD shop drawing approval and deposit receipt. Shipping from Foshan/Shenzhen port direct to Nagoya Port takes approximately 5 to 7 days on direct vessel lines. Every unit is crated in fumigation-free plywood boxes with individual opening tags for rapid on-site sorting.

Can oversized pivot glass doors handle heavy wind loads during typhoon season?

Yes. For oversized pivot doors up to 2,000mm wide and 4,000mm high, DERCHI utilizes internal heavy-duty steel sleeve reinforcements inside 6063-T5 aluminum profiles along with floor-pivot hardware rated up to 500 kg. Multi-point perimeter drop seals automatically engage upon closure to seal against wind-driven rain during intense typhoons.
